| Russell "Bull" Behman was a professional football player and coach in the early National Football League. He played at Dickinson College (Carnegie, Pa.) in 1922 and 1923, captaining the team in the latter year. In 1924, Behman joined the Frankford Yellow Jackets, an established team but then new to the National Football League. He emerged as a place kicker in 1925, hitting on five field goals and twelve PAT's. In 1926, he jumped to the new American Football League, but when that folded, he returned to Frankford the following season. In 1929, he assumed the role of player-coach, still playing the line on both offense and defense. The following year, as the team began to run into financial problems, Behman resigned. His career NFL coaching record was 13-20-7.
